Mandehana any amin'ny votoaty fototra Mandehana any amin'ny docs navigation
in English

Manamboara fitaovana

Ianaro ny fomba fampiasana ny sora-baventy npm ao amin'ny Bootstrap hanamboarana ny antontan-taratasintsika, hanangonana kaody loharano, hanaovana fitsapana, sy ny maro hafa.

Fanamboarana fitaovana

Bootstrap dia mampiasa script npm ho an'ny rafitra fananganana azy. Ny package.json dia ahitana fomba mety amin'ny fiasana amin'ny rafitra, ao anatin'izany ny fanangonana kaody, ny fanaovana fitiliana, ary ny maro hafa.

Raha hampiasa ny rafitra fananganana sy hampandehanana ny antontan-taratasintsika eo an-toerana ianao dia mila dika mitovy amin'ny rakitra loharanon'i Bootstrap sy ny Node. Araho ireto dingana ireto ary tokony ho vonona amin'ny rock ianao:

  1. Ampidino ary apetraho ny Node.js , izay ampiasainay hitantana ny fiankinanay.
  2. Na alao ny loharanon'i Bootstrap na ny fitehirizan'i Bootstrap .
  3. Mankanesa any amin'ny /bootstraplahatahiry fototra ary mihazakazaka npm installhametraka ny fiankinana eo an-toerana voatanisa ao amin'ny package.json .

Rehefa vita ianao dia afaka manatanteraka ireo baiko isan-karazany omena avy amin'ny tsipika baiko.

Mampiasa script npm

Ny package.json dia ahitana asa maro amin'ny famolavolana ny tetikasa. Mihazakazaha npm runhijery ny script npm rehetra ao amin'ny terminal anao. Ny asa voalohany dia ahitana:

ASA Description
npm start Manangona CSS sy JavaScript, manorina ny antontan-taratasy, ary manomboka mpizara eo an-toerana.
npm run dist Mamorona ny dist/lahatahiry misy rakitra natambatra. Mitaky Sass , Autoprefixer , ary terser .
npm test Manatanteraka fitsapana eo an-toerana aorian'ny fandehanananpm run dist
npm run docs-serve Manorina sy mitantana ny antontan-taratasy eo an-toerana.
Manomboha amin'ny Bootstrap amin'ny alàlan'ny npm miaraka amin'ny tetikasa fanombohana! Mankanesa any amin'ny tranokala môdely twbs/bootstrap-npm-starter mba hahitana ny fomba fananganana sy fanamboarana Bootstrap amin'ny tetikasa npm anao manokana. Ahitana Sass compiler, Autoprefixer, Stylelint, PurgeCSS, ary kisary Bootstrap.

Sass

Bootstrap dia mampiasa Dart Sass amin'ny fanangonana ny rakitra loharano Sass ho rakitra CSS (tafiditra ao anatin'ny dingana fananganana), ary manoro hevitra anao izahay mba hanao toy izany koa raha manangona Sass amin'ny alàlan'ny fantsom-panananao manokana ianao. Nampiasa Node Sass ho an'ny Bootstrap v4 izahay teo aloha, fa ny LibSass sy ny fonosana naorina teo amboniny, anisan'izany ny Node Sass, dia tsy ampiasaina intsony .

Dart Sass dia mampiasa tsipika boribory 10 ary noho ny antony mahomby dia tsy mamela ny fanitsiana an'io sanda io. Tsy ampidininay io fahitsiana io mandritra ny fanodinana bebe kokoa ny CSS novokarinay, toy ny mandritra ny fampihenana, fa raha nisafidy ny hanao izany ianao dia manoro hevitra ny hitazona ny mari-pamantarana farafahakeliny 6 mba hisorohana ny olana amin'ny famandrihana ny navigateur.

Autoprefixer

Bootstrap dia mampiasa Autoprefixer (tafiditra ao anatin'ny dingan'ny fananganana) mba hampidirana tovan'ny mpivarotra ho azy amin'ny fananana CSS sasany amin'ny fotoana fananganana. Ny fanaovana izany dia mitsitsy fotoana sy kaody amin'ny alàlan'ny famelana antsika hanoratra ampahany manan-danja amin'ny CSS-tsika indray mandeha ary manafoana ny filàna mixins mpivarotra toa an'ireo hita ao amin'ny v3.

Izahay dia mitazona ny lisitry ny navigateur tohanana amin'ny alàlan'ny Autoprefixer ao anaty rakitra misaraka ao anatin'ny tahiry GitHub. Jereo ny .browserslistrc raha mila fanazavana fanampiny.

RTLCSS

Ny Bootstrap dia mampiasa RTLCSS mba hanodinana ny CSS voaangona ary hamadika azy ireo ho RTL - amin'ny ankapobeny dia manolo ny toetran'ny torolalana mitsivalana (oh. padding-left) amin'ny mifanohitra amin'izany. Izy io dia mamela antsika hanoratra ny CSS indray mandeha ihany ary hanao fanovana kely amin'ny alàlan'ny fanaraha- maso RTLCSS sy ny toromarika sarobidy .

Taratasy eo an-toerana

Ny fampandehanana ny antontan-taratasintsika eo an-toerana dia mitaky ny fampiasana Hugo, izay apetraka amin'ny alàlan'ny fonosana hugo-bin npm. Hugo dia mpanamboatra tranokala static haingana sy azo esorina izay manome antsika: fototra ahitana, rakitra miorina amin'ny Markdown, môdely ary maro hafa. Toy izao ny fomba hanombohana azy:

  1. Mihazakazaka amin'ny fametrahana fitaovana etsy ambony mba hametrahana ny fiankinan-doha rehetra.
  2. Avy amin'ny /bootstraplahatahiry fototra, mandehana npm run docs-serveao amin'ny baiko baiko.
  3. Sokafy http://localhost:9001/amin'ny navigateur, ary voilà.

Mianara bebe kokoa momba ny fampiasana an'i Hugo amin'ny famakiana ny antontan -taratasiny .

Fanamboarana

Raha sendra olana amin'ny fametrahana ny fiankinan-doha ianao dia esory ny dikan-teny miankina rehetra teo aloha (manerantany sy eo an-toerana). Avy eo, avereno indray npm install.